According to Nintendo Norway’s official site, Metroid Prime 4 and Bayonetta 3 will be released in 2018. Nintendo revealed the games last year, but didn’t mention any release dates, not even a release year. And there might be some truth to the report: last week there was another release date rumor: Bayonetta 3 was rumored to be released in 2018, possibly even in the Summer.
